**Action item (PM-214, Coldvault archival):** Automate archiving of cold storage buckets older than the retention cutoff. Manual sweeps missed two regions last quarter and blew the storage budget. Owner: infra rotation. Sweep cadence, batch size, and age thresholds must be config-driven, not hardcoded, so on-call can tune under load. Dry-run mode required before first prod run. Proposed defaults for review at sync are below.

limits module of fahog-kahop:
CAPS = {
    "fraeth": 189,
    "drumir": 842,
}

Handing off Dedupe-Owl before my leave. Known issues: the fingerprint window occasionally drops correlated pager storms from the Wrenfield cluster — restart the matcher, don't tune thresholds mid-incident. Suppression rules live in the overlay repo; merge order matters. If dedup rate falls below 60%, check the hash-salt rotation job first. Escalate anything involving the Bramblegate tenant to Priya's team. Current production settings, which you'll need for any restart, are listed immediately below.

deployment values, bahop-tahog:
[kasvan]
port = 11211
team = kasdor
host = kasvan.orvexforge.example
region = lower-3
access_code = ac_76e68d
timeout_ms = 2000

## Tuning

The Owlshift backfill scheduler exposes four constants that together determine nightly throughput and warehouse load. They were last calibrated after the Q3 incident, when an aggressive concurrency setting saturated the Tarnwell replica and pushed completion past the morning reporting deadline. Before any release, confirm that changes to these values have been exercised for at least three consecutive nights in staging, and note them in the release manifest so rollbacks are reproducible. The calibrated values are listed below.

tuning constants:
BUDGETS = {
    "rusix": 478,
    "caswyn": 617,
    "feneth": 1022,
}